Appreciate the blessings Allah (SWT) has bestowed upon you, and avoid the trap of always wanting more. Be content with what you have. Instead of focusing on what you lack, focus on the blessings in your life and be thankful for what you have. A grateful heart is less likely to be consumed by greed and more likely to be generous. For the ultimate in personalization, custom insoles are the way to go. These insoles are made to fit the exact contours of your feet, providing the highest level of support and comfort. They're typically made by a podiatrist or orthotist and are tailored to address your specific foot issues and needs. While they might be more expensive, custom insoles can offer unparalleled benefits, especially if you have complex foot conditions or require significant support.
